Potential Threats and Adverse Effects



When taking into consideration cold laser treatment, it is essential to be aware of the potential dangers and adverse effects connected with this therapy. While cold laser treatment is typically thought about secure, there are a couple of feasible adverse effects to bear in mind.

Some individuals might experience moderate pain throughout the treatment, such as a slight prickling sensation or heat in the targeted location. In unusual cases, skin irritation or soreness at the site of treatment might happen.

Safety And Security Considerations for Particular Teams



Think about the security considerations for specific teams when going through cold laser therapy to make certain optimum therapy outcomes.

Expectant individuals must stay clear of cold laser therapy straight on the abdomen or lower back, specifically throughout the first trimester, to avoid any type of potential harm to the creating fetus.

Individuals with a history of skin cancer cells or skin conditions that make them extra sensitive to light should speak with a doctor prior to undergoing cold laser treatment, as it might exacerbate their problem.

Those with epilepsy should also exercise care, as the flashing light from the laser may set off seizures in some people.

In addition, individuals taking photosensitizing medications need to be aware that cold laser therapy might boost their sensitivity to light, possibly resulting in unfavorable reactions.
